2. Popular Eco-Friendly Construction Materials

Below is a comprehensive eco-friendly construction materials list that highlights sustainable options available in todays market.

Recycled Steel

Recycled steel is an ideal material for framing as it reduces the need for new iron ore extraction, saving energy and resources.

Bamboo

Bamboo is a rapidly renewable material renowned for its strength and flexibility, making it perfect for flooring and cabinetry.

Hempcrete

Hempcrete is an innovative material made from hemp, lime, and water. Known for its insulation properties, its also lightweight and mold-resistant.

Straw Bales

Straw bales provide excellent insulation and are a byproduct of grain farming. They are both renewable and biodegradable.

Rammed Earth

Rammed earth structures are natural, durable, and highly efficient in terms of thermal mass, thus reducing heating and cooling needs.
